Abstract

The question of how ribosomes select the correct AUG codon for initiation of protein synthesis is intriguing. In prokaryotes, both the primary and secondary structure of the mRNA contribute to the specificity of initiation: a purine-rich sequence located ~ 10 nucleotides upstream of the AUG (or GUG) codon serves as a positive recognition element for binding of E. coli ribosomes (Steitz and Jakes 1975), while the secondary and tertiary structure of the message play an important negative role (Lodish 1970). Thus, denaturation of coliphage f2 RNA (with or without cleavage of the RNA backbone) dramatically increased binding of E. coli ribosomes to the synthetase and A-protein cistrons, and also allowed initiation at a few spurious sites. Perturbation of mRNA structure also alters the specificity of initiation by eukaryotic ribosomes, but the effects are quite different from those observed in prokaryotic systems.
